Our senior boss Johannes Angele passed away on August 22nd after a short, serious illness at the age of 71.
After completing his mechanical engineering studies and various positions abroad, my uncle Johannes took over his parents' company in 1988.
He expanded it continuously and with a sense of proportion - and "on the side" he was active as a local and district councilor, was involved in various honorary positions, founded a publishing house and also wrote various books himself with references to his Upper Swabian homeland.
He never had an eight-hour day - and we often wondered how he managed with so little sleep. After a harmonious transition phase, he placed "his" company entirely in my hands 2 years ago.
I am grateful to continue to run the company in his spirit.

Melting furnace GTO 25:
propane gas crucible melting furnace GTO 25,
with 2 atmospheric burners
with piezo-starter and thermal security control valve.
Complete with regulator and manometer, gas hose 2 m with hose breaking security, ready for connection to 11 or 33 kg gas bottles, gas consumption approx. 2 x 0.8 kg/h
Housing designed as a welded construction from stainless steel 1.4301,
heat-exposed components made of special heat-resistant steel
Combustion chamber suitable for standard crucibles up to 25 kg (ø 220 mm)
2-burner system results in rapid and uniform heating of the melt,
well-thought-out opening lid allows to observe the melt easily.
